Iranian Handicrafts Exhibition to be held in Iraq

A group of Iranian craftspeople are departed to Iraq to hold the first edition of Iranian Handicrafts and Souvenirs exhibition in Iran's western neighboring country.

Isfahan (IMNA) - The exhibition, to be attended by artists from Iran's provinces is aimed at promoting Iranian arts and crafts in Iraq’s northern city of Soleymaniyeh.

The exhibition is expected to display various Iranian handicrafts like carpet, rug, chess, pottery, local cloth, silversmith, traditional jewelry, knife and souvenirs from Yazd, Isfahan, Hamadan, Oroumiyeh, Shiraz, Kermanshah, Qom, Khorasan, Tabriz and many other cities and provinces.

Iran has already held several exhibitions in Iraq as part of the program to expand mutual beneficial relations in economic and trade.  The two sides agreed in February to set up a permanent exhibition in Iraq introducing Iranian products.

The exhibition, organized by the Cultural Heritage, Handicrafts and Tourism Department of Iran’s Kurdistan province, will be held from December 26 to January 5.
